JUSTICE LEAPHART

¶1concurring in part and dissenting in part.

¶2¶58 I concur in Issues 1 through 6 and Issue 8.1 dissent on Issue 7: whether the court erred at sentencing in considering Dunfee’s other past acts resulting in police contact, irrespective of whether the acts resulted in charges or convictions. I dissent for the same reasons set forth in my dissent in State v. Mason, 2003 MT 371, ¶¶ 41-48, 319 Mont. 117, ¶¶ 41-48, 82 P.3d 903, ¶¶ 41-48.
